Jacinta Price Responds to Defamation Case by Aboriginal Land Council Chief

Date:

NT Senator Jacinta Price has lodged an affidavit defending herself in a Federal Court defamation caseShadow Defence Industry Minister Jacinta Nampijinpa Price at a press conference at Parliament House in Canberra, Australia on Nov. 20, 2024. AAP Image/Mick Tsikas11/6/2025|Updated: 11/6/2025Senator Jacinta Price has submitted an 85-page affidavit to the Federal Court amid legal action brought by Aboriginal Central Land Council (CLC) Chief Executive Lesley Turner, who alleges the Northern Territory MP defamed him.The case centres on a media release in which Senator Price suggested Turner lacked support within the CLC and said he had been removed from his position.Crystal-Rose Jones is a reporter based in Australia.
